Specific Forms of Address in Modern Polish

Abstract:

The article explores some forms of address in modern Polish. The analysis is focused on forms of address used in formal communication, but not in professional contacts. The standard forms are proszę pana, pani and the expressions: panie, pani + first name. The author presents some forms of address that are not appropriate for this level of communication, but are used in colloquial Polish. They are for example expressions that include the addressee’s surname.
